Cooke, Marlowe win at No.1/No.2 singles
HILTON HEAD, S.C. – The Wheaton College women's tennis team, ranked no. 20 overall in the Intercollegiate Tennis Association (ITA) Northeast Region rankings, dropped a 6-3 decision to the University of Charleston (W.V.) on Wednesday afternoon.
Junior Lyndsay Cooke (Bakersfield, Calif./Bakersfield Christian) and sophomore Alexandra Marlowe (Mesa, Ariz./Mountain View) teamed up for a No.1 doubles victory and also won their respective singles matches.
Cooke defeated sophomore Kelsey Hensley (Ashland, K.Y.) by a score of 6-2, 6-2 and Marlowe posted a 6-1, 6-2 triumph over freshman Ann Maria Pena (Bogota, Columbia). In No.1 doubles play, Cooke and Marlowe turned aside the team of Hensley and junior Madeline Caropino (Temecula, Calif.) with an 8-2 victory.
The Lyons (9-6, 4-3 NEWMAC) will take a ten-day hiatus from competition before they host the Wheaton Invitational on Sunday, March 24 at 10:00 a.m.
